There were three major things that modern people wanted to invent but haven't been able to: a time machine, an invisible man, and teleportation. Teleportation is to move to another place in a second. They started to use their time zones like teleportation.

She was a customer of this boutique. The boutique was located in a different country from her own country. She was in her 60s and lived alone in the countryside. She liked to live in nature, planting vegetables and flowers. She liked to bake bread and make preserved foods. She didn't like cities. She would rarely go to the cities. She used websites to buy many things, but recently she was annoyed that some websites became pushy in recommending goods that she was not interested in.

Then one day, a salesman came to her house. He rented her this gadget saying it would create a new type of purchasing style. She was dubious of the product, although she thought the salesman looked somehow reliable. After a while, the gadget became her most valuable item.  

She was standing in front of the mirror-
shaped machine which was about 1.5m long 60cm wide. She switched it on. Soon a video of a boutique appeared in the mirror. The video was precise and looked real, so she felt as if she was standing in front of the boutique building.  

The door of the boutique opened and the picture on the mirror entered. Soon a female shop clerk appeared and said to her smiling, "May I help you?" The voice sounded from the speaker of the frame of the mirror but, she didn't even notice it.

She said, "Yes. I'd like to choose my summer dress today. As it's getting hotter here."  The clerk smiled and said, "You are in the Ukraine, right?"  The woman smiled back, "Yes. And you are in South Africa. Cape Town, I suppose."  The clerk said, "You know well! We are in the opposite season!" They laughed.

Actually, she knew that this shop chain was located in cities all over the world, and because of her time zone, her mirror machine accessed to the shop in Cape Town. As the clerk said, Cape Town was approaching the winter season, in the building, they served fashionable late spring & summer clothing though.

"So, …" the clerk started to walk, and the mirror followed her. She could see the various types of female clothing on the mannequins. The clerk came to the corner of the summer dresses and started to show her each dress one by one.

It was like she was watching a magic show because each dress appeared in the clerk's hand one after another, at a certain interval, it was just computer imaging. The woman said, "Stop. Show me the sunflower pattern one again, please?" The clerk nodded.

Soon, the mirror changed into a new mode, and now reflected the woman like a normal mirror; but, different from a normal mirror, behind of her, the clerk in the shop was standing, holding the dress she chose.

This was the scene that she liked the best. When the dress came in front of her, the dress started to fit her body, changing from her original clothes, little by little. After several seconds she was standing in the sunflower dress in the mirror.

The clerk looking at her said, "It's cute! Don't you think so?" The woman nodded and turned around checking the side and back of the dress. She had no idea how this technology worked. She couldn't see any difference from standing in front of a mirror in a 'real' shop.

She tried a couple of other dresses, and decided on one of them, and thanked the clerk, and left the shop by turning off the mirror.

As the mirror reflected her body size, the shop immediately sent the information to one of their factories to the nearest to Ukraine. And soon a special printer started to print the dress, and after that it would be cut, and sown; then, delivered to her house by the next day.

She liked this quickness, she liked that the dress's colors and design were made precisely from the one that she had seen on the mirror. But, what she liked the most was that she talked to the clerk in person. Sometimes clerks would recommend things, they would socialize a little, and sometimes they would say some compliments. She liked this natural conversation…
